Front Differential Oil Change - Toyota 120 Prado

Hello guys! I want to show you how to service and change the gear oil inside of your front differential.

This tutorial is made for a Toyota 120 Prado, but it’s fairly universal application for most cars.

I am not a mechanic, so please take everything with a grain of salt.

Overall, this is not a difficult oil change, I recommend you have the right tools to make the job easier.

Tools for

Steps to Change 120 Prado Diff Oil

Here are the steps I followed:

Step 1. Undo the top oil fill plug. It’s always best to do this first, to make sure you can refill it.

Step 2. Undo the bottom oil drain plug, prepare for the oil to come out. Make sure you have a bucket handy to catch the oil. There’s only approximately 1 litre, so you won’t need a massive bucket.

Step 3. Let all of the oil drain out and inspect the quality of the oil. If the oil is brown/black and smells burnt, then it was definetely ready to be changed,

Step 4. Put the drain plug back in, without over tightening it. Using a breaker bar, just apply a reasonable amount of force.

Step 5. Refill the differential from the top oil fill plug, make sure to fill it all the way till the oil is level with the oil fill plug. I like to use a small bottle of differential oil, to make my life easy.

Step 6. Put the oil fill plug back in, without over tightening.
